Quality Control in Latex glove manufacturer
Quality control is a crucial aspect of latex glove manufacturing to ensure that the produced gloves meet the desired standards and specifications. The process involves several steps to maintain consistency and quality throughout production.
Firstly, raw materials such as natural latex, chemicals, and additives used in the manufacturing process should undergo rigorous testing to ensure their quality, purity, and compliance with regulatory requirements. This may involve inspecting the supplier’s quality certification, conducting physical and chemical tests, and assessing the stability and compatibility of the materials.
During the glove production process, different quality control measures are implemented at various stages. Starting from the compounding stage, where the latex is mixed with other ingredients, samples are tested for physical properties such as tensile strength, elongation, and tear resistance. This assures that the compounded latex meets the desired specifications.
Next, during the dipping process, gloves are visually inspected for defects, such as pinholes, thin spots, and irregularities. This can be done manually or with automated systems that detect such defects through visual or light-based technologies.
After the gloves are dried and cured, they undergo additional quality control measures. This includes conducting tests to assess barrier properties, thickness, and dimensions, as well as checking for any visual defects. Random samples are also subject to tests like water leak testing or air inflation to ensure their integrity.
Furthermore, quality control processes extend beyond the production line. Batch samples are retained for future reference and traceability. Performance testing is conducted to evaluate characteristics like resistance to chemicals, microbiological assessment, and biocompatibility tests to ensure the gloves are safe for their intended use.
Regular monitoring and calibration of manufacturing equipment are essential to maintain consistent quality. Moreover, audits and inspections are performed to verify compliance with international standards, customer requirements, and regulatory guidelines.
To sum up, quality control in latex glove manufacturing is a comprehensive process that starts with raw material testing and continues throughout the entire production cycle. By implementing strict quality control measures, manufacturers can consistently produce latex gloves that meet the desired standards, ensuring customer satisfaction and safety.

Top 10 FAQ about Latex glove manufacturer
1. What is a latex glove manufacturer?
A latex glove manufacturer is a company or facility that specializes in producing latex gloves, which are disposable protective coverings for hands commonly used in various industries and healthcare settings.
2. What materials are latex gloves made from?
Latex gloves are primarily made from natural rubber latex, a milky sap derived from the rubber tree (Hevea brasiliensis). The latex is then mixed with other chemicals and undergoes a manufacturing process to create gloves with the desired properties.
3. What are the advantages of latex gloves?
Latex gloves offer excellent elasticity, good tear resistance, and superior sensitivity, allowing wearers to maintain dexterity and tactile sensitivity. They provide a snug fit, offering good protection against a wide range of chemicals, pathogens, and biological hazards.
4. Are latex gloves suitable for everyone?
While latex gloves are commonly used, they may cause allergic reactions in some individuals. For those with latex allergies, alternative glove materials like nitrile or vinyl should be considered.
5. Can latex gloves be customized?
Yes, latex glove manufacturers can often offer customization options, such as different sizes, colors, and surface textures. Additionally, they may offer branding opportunities, allowing organizations to have their logos or labels imprinted on the gloves.
6. How are latex gloves tested for quality?
Latex glove manufacturers adhere to rigorous quality control standards. Common tests include measuring tensile strength, elongation, and thickness to ensure they meet specified requirements. They also conduct tests for leak resistance, protein content (to minimize allergic reactions), and quality consistency.
7. What are the different types of latex gloves?
Latex gloves are available in various types, including powdered latex gloves (with a powdered interior for easier donning) and powder-free latex gloves (which lack the powder coating). There are also different styles like examination gloves (non-sterile) and surgical gloves (sterile).
8. Are latex gloves biodegradable?
Yes, latex gloves are biodegradable as they are made from natural rubber. However, the speed of decomposition depends on various environmental factors such as temperature, humidity, and exposure to microorganisms.
